This book captures the proceedings of the International Conference on Green Transformation in the Context of Global Change (GREEN 2024), organized by the School of Interdisciplinary Sciences and Arts, Vietnam National University, Hanoi. Each of the eight sections in this volume offer an interdisciplinary forum to exchange valuable information and knowledge on green transformation.
It emphasizes the need for new, flexible and creative solutions to tackle the enormous challenges of global change such as geopolitical conflicts, climate change, environmental degradation, biodiversity loss, clean water and food shortage, economic instability, poverty, and social inequality.
It touches upon several crucial topics, including:
- Green transformation in the digital transformation context
- Emission reduction and energy transition
- Agro-ecology and sustainable food systems
It will be a valuable read for researchers and practitioners of waste management, green manufacturing, sustainable development and climate change.
